← Back to team overview

desktop-packages team mailing list archive

[Bug 856988] Re: totem cannot play quicktime file after upgrade to oneiric

 

Rocko, what do you call natty and oneiric plugins? what do you have in
the natty directory? Could you diff the directory between the buggy and
working version?

-- 
You received this bug notification because you are a member of Desktop
Packages, which is subscribed to gstreamer0.10 in Ubuntu.
https://bugs.launchpad.net/bugs/856988

Title:
  totem cannot play quicktime file after upgrade to oneiric

Status in “gstreamer0.10” package in Ubuntu:
  Confirmed

Bug description:
  Totem can't play quicktime files on a PC upgraded from natty to
  oneiric. On a VM with oneiric installed from scratch, however, totem
  can play the same files, so it seems to be a configuration error. Both
  the PC and VM run 64 bit oneiric, have the same kernel version, and
  both have ia32 libs installed

  A sample file that fails to play can be found in comment 5 of bug
  #851481.

  On the PC that fails to play the files, totem prompts to install the
  plugin for 'Quicktime demuxer' but then gnome-codec-install can't find
  a suitable plugin.

  On the VM that *can* play the files, totem prompted to install the
  same plugin and gnome-codec-install found and installed
  gstreamer0.10-ffmpeg and gstreamer0.10-plugins-bad. (These are both
  already installed on the PC that cannot play the files.)

  The output from gst-launch-0.10 uridecodebin=file:///<file in
  question> is:

  Setting pipeline to PAUSED ...
  Pipeline is PREROLLING ...
  WARNING: from element /GstPipeline:pipeline0/GstURIDecodeBin:uridecodebin0: No decoder available for type 'video/quicktime, variant=(string)iso'.
  Additional debug info:
  gsturidecodebin.c(867): unknown_type_cb (): /GstPipeline:pipeline0/GstURIDecodeBin:uridecodebin0
  ERROR: from element /GstPipeline:pipeline0/GstURIDecodeBin:uridecodebin0/GstDecodeBin2:decodebin20: Your GStreamer installation is missing a plug-in.
  Additional debug info:
  gstdecodebin2.c(3233): gst_decode_bin_expose (): /GstPipeline:pipeline0/GstURIDecodeBin:uridecodebin0/GstDecodeBin2:decodebin20:
  no suitable plugins found
  ERROR: pipeline doesn't want to preroll.
  Setting pipeline to NULL ...
  Freeing pipeline ...

  I have tried reinstalling all the installed gstreamer packages as well
  totem, but to no avail.

  How does gstreamer match plugins against the video type, eg
  'video/quicktime, variant=(string)iso'?

  ProblemType: Bug
  DistroRelease: Ubuntu 11.10
  Package: gstreamer-tools 0.10.35-1
  Uname: Linux 3.1.0-rc7-git-20110923.0546 x86_64
  ApportVersion: 1.23-0ubuntu1
  Architecture: amd64
  Date: Fri Sep 23 10:13:28 2011
  InstallationMedia: Ubuntu 11.04 "Natty Narwhal" - Beta amd64 (20110330)
  SourcePackage: gstreamer0.10
  UpgradeStatus: Upgraded to oneiric on 2011-09-22 (0 days ago)

To manage notifications about this bug go to:
https://bugs.launchpad.net/ubuntu/+source/gstreamer0.10/+bug/856988/+subscriptions


References